WebKiln wash: If you aren’t buying a glass kiln with fiber shelves (which require kiln paper for lining), kiln wash is essential to ensure that your glass bottles don’t fuse to the shelf or any molds you may be using. WebFAQ: Slumping Wine Bottles It is not necessary to have a mold to slump wine bottles in a kiln. If a completely flat slumped wine bottle is desired, simply place the wine bottle on a treated kiln shelf ... Webwashed surfaces if there is no kiln shelf paper. As with all earthenware molds for glass, a quality glass separator should be applied to the mold before use with glass. In most cases, the standard bottle slumping fi ring schedule below can be used to create the pictured bottle samples. However, *Segment 3 can be skipped for less of a slump.
WebDue to the unpredictable nature of slumping different kinds of bottles with unknown glass viscosities, you must be able to see the glass as it bends during firing.
